Stockton North

Parliamentary constituency

LAB HOLD

Results

  1. Labour
    Alex Cunningham
    • Votes:17,728
    • Vote share %:43.1
    • Vote share change:-13.8
  2. Conservative
    Steven Jackson
    • Votes:16,701
    • Vote share %:40.6
    • Vote share change:+4.1
  3. The Brexit Party
    Martin Walker
    • Votes:3,907
    • Vote share %:9.5
    • Vote share change:+9.5
  4. Liberal Democrat
    Aidan King
    • Votes:1,631
    • Vote share %:4.0
    • Vote share change:+2.5
  5. North East Party
    Mark Burdon
    • Votes:1,189
    • Vote share %:2.9
    • Vote share change:+2.9

Change compared with 2017

Turnout

  • LAB majority:1,027
  • Registered voters:66,676
  • % share:
    61.7%
  • Change since 2017:-2.7
